Several older properties in the city face base challenges due to factors like settlement , earth conditions , and years . Underpinning is a a specific construction method employed to enhance the support capacity of a property's present base. The procedure typically requires excavating beneath the existing foundation and constructing a stronger one, ensuring durable stability and preventing further damage . Navigating Toronto Basement Lowering: Costs, Permits & Process
Undertaking a basement reduction in Toronto can dramatically expand your living area , but it's a intricate project requiring careful assessment. The overall costs can fluctuate significantly, typically ranging from $30 to $80+ per square foot , depending on factors like soil composition , existing foundation depth , and desired completed lower height. Securing the necessary permits from the City of Toronto is vital ; a building permit is needed, and you’ll likely require further approvals regarding drainage and site impact . The general procedure often begins with a geotechnical study to assess the ground, followed by removal of soil, underpinning the current foundation walls to ensure stability, and then finally the building of new foundation walls .
Here's a breakdown of key elements :
- Cost Estimation: Factors influencing price include soil type, location to utilities, and intended depth.
- Permit Acquisition: Engage a qualified professional to guide you through the City’s permitting process.
- The Process: Usually involves geotechnical assessment, bracing existing walls, and building new foundations.
- Potential Challenges: Be prepared for potential issues such as elevated water tables or service relocations.
Always consult with licensed engineers and the City of Toronto before beginning any underground work.
Knowing Underpinning at Toronto : How is this Needed?
Several homes across Toronto experience issues such as foundation cracks, often resulting from soil conditions or adjacent construction. Foundation stabilization can be essential should a building's foundation is unstable , posing a threat to its structural integrity . This usually requires strengthening the present foundation by building new supports , guaranteeing its long-term durability. As a result, a comprehensive evaluation by a qualified engineer is important to determine if underpinning are the right course of action.
